The Xaverian Brothers High School Open House is a great way for prospective students and their families to find out about everything you ever wanted to know about Xaverian Brothers High School. During the Open House a short presentation and a tour of our extensive campus take place. There is an opportunity to meet with athletic coaches, club and activity moderators, and talk to current students, teachers, parents and alumni about their Xaverian experience. No registration is necessary.

October 24 is Purple Pinky Day!
"Rotary has chosen Saturday, October 24 for this fundraising event, because it is World Polio Day," said Club President Mike Razza. "Our members will join Rotarians worldwide on that day in this important effort to finally rid the world of this crippling disease."
When Rotary launched its PolioPlus program in 1985, there were over 350,000 cases of polio each year in over 125 countries. Today, annual cases of polio have been reduced by 99% in the number of infections worldwide, with only India, Nigeria, Pakistan, and Afghanistan remaining with infections.
